What to Expect During a Diagnostic Visit

Symptom review

We’ll ask what you’ve noticed, when it happens, and under what conditions.

Black circle with white arrow pointing down and to the right.

System testing

We’ll run a series of tests with diagnostic equipment, including digital code readers, voltage meters, pressure gauges, and more.

Root cause identification

Once we isolate the problem, we’ll explain what’s going on and what repair options are available.

Black circle with a white arrow pointing down and to the right.

Next-step recommendations

If it’s a quick fix, we may be able to resolve it immediately. If it’s more involved, we’ll schedule repair with clear pricing and no guesswork.

Common Signs You Need Diagnostics

Not sure if it’s time to call a technician? These are some of the most frequent indicators that deeper inspection is needed:

Black circle with white checkmark.

Engine won’t start or cranks slowly

Black circle with a white checkmark.

Decrease in top-end speed or acceleration

Black circle with white checkmark.

Rough idle or engine shaking

Black circle with white checkmark.

Warning lights or beeping alarms

A white check mark inside a black circle.

Battery keeps dying unexpectedly

Black circle with a white checkmark inside.

Gauges stop working or behave erratically

Black circle with a white checkmark inside.

You’ve had repeat issues that weren’t fully resolved
